I think they still have Houdini and Villa Rides on the way as they posted this as part of a reply on their Facebook page: "Then we are moving on to some Paramount classics. Watch this space!"

I also think they still might have Talk Radio left from their Universal deal (the other being Red Rock West, which was recently put up for pre-order). In fact they've taken their time but made good on most promises - AFAIK, the only two they've dropped from the Fox deal was The Inspector and Moving Violations, so they've actually done pretty well!
